The condition [Math Processing Error] y ( x 0) = y 0 is known as an initial condition.Free linear algebra calculator - solve matrix and vector operations step-by-stepx2(t0) = x1(t0 −t0) = x1(0) = x0, and, using the chain rule, the differential equation. dx2 dt (t) = dx1 dt (t −t0) = f(x1(t −t0)) = f(x2(t)). So the solution x2(t) is the same as the solution x1(t) with just a shift in time t. In general, the same statement is not true for nonautonomous equations. The initial state vector is located under the transition matrix.A row in a matrix is a set of numbers that are aligned horizontally. A column in a matrix is a set of numbers that are aligned vertically. Each number is an entry, sometimes called an element, of the matrix. Matrices (plural) are enclosed in [ ] or ( ), and are usually named with capital letters.
